Output 57a3ec79f8dc26927f03e22774d8e0ed228512b53acb7de216216a58b4edd31b:24

value
12643362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b8eabb61d748936bfaca71b7367dcd75a0224c1 OP_EQUAL
address
MDL51giKFDXUFbeTTcTSgq32fmRHZUuXph
transaction
57a3ec79f8dc26927f03e22774d8e0ed228512b53acb7de216216a58b4edd31b
spent
true